WebOne activated donor site, located nine nt 5' to the normal splice donor site, begins with the dinucleotide GC. While non-consensus, this sequence still permits both trans-esterification reactions of pre-mRNA splicing. A second cryptic site located 23 nt 5' to the normal splice site and beginning with GA, undergoes the first trans-esterification ... WebSep 1, 2024 · Cryptic splice site Splicing occurs at the 5′ and 3′ ends of intronic regions of the precursor messenger RNA s (pre-mRNA), which are known as 5′ and 3′ splice sites. The splicing is promoted by a spliceosome complex which recognizes the exon-intron boundaries and removes the intron with single nucleotide precision.
